Task 1
1.1 Evaluate approaches to self-managed learning
Self-managed learning is a strategy which is developed by individual or groups to learn
new things, in general this concept defines that the individual has taken ownership of their
learning (Cunningham and Bennett, 2017).
Approaches to self-managed learning are described as below:
Observation
This is considered as most effective approach that supports me in learning new things. By
observing others, I realised things that are good and others that are not good. This observation
supports me in developing my existing skills to great extent. The positive thing of observation
will be its timely learning as if anyone is observing other and try to learn from them then he will
not be taking too much time to do so. While on other hand it can decrease the frequency of
behaviour that was previously been learned.
Self-initiation of learning process
Many people are hesitant to learn from others, they feel it is demeaning. Employees of
Travelodge can learn a lot of new things from other members which can enhance their efficiency
as a professional. I like to discuss new things with others, this habit always help me in knowing
other’s perspective and learning new things. I as an Assistant manager have learned more new
things from my colleagues, which I was not familiar with. The way they manage time and finish
their work on time was very impressive and I had also learned ways to manage time from them.
With the help of this self-initiation learning person will not be able to track down what were the
goals and how they are achieved which is negative impact of this approach. While it could also
be noted that this approach will help in clearly setting out goals and objectives which will be
helping in achieving them all on timely bases.
I like to use internet, I read new books and look upon the new changes through searching.
Internet helps me in acquiring more knowledge which is being useful at workplaces. There are
many sites on the internet from where I had learned different information and ideas. By self-
initiation learning I have experienced there are many ways in which personal and professional
lifelong learning is encouraged.

1.3- Evaluate the benefits of self-managed learning to the individual and organisation
Benefits for organisation
Self-managed learning aid organisation in reducing cost of business because entity needs
not to conduct training sessions for employees to raise their skills. If people learn by own then
they would be more responsible towards their work and will analyses their issues self. This
would help company in gaining success in market. Self-learned workers always work with full of
positivity, they realise their mistakes and take immediate action to resolve it rather than creating
conflicts in business. If the worker is having required knowledge of what they should do and
what are the learning or development areas then this will be helpful for company to set goals
according to that. The training cost of company will not be very high as the employees could be
self-learnt only. All the self-learned workers will be self-motivated as well as they could be
having more control over what they learn and how they learn it all.
Benefits for individual
Improve ability range with personal learning
Self-learned techniques give benefit to individual in improving their ability. As an
Assistant manager I had improved my employee's ability by staying organized, establishing new
learning techniques, completing my assignments on given deadlines, by creating satisfactory
performance at workplace, increasing belief, motivation level, capability to take new
responsibilities. For example It has helped me to create good relations which can introduce new
ideas shared by other employees, and finally owning effective understanding about business of
Travelodge Hotel.
Responsibilities and assertiveness
By self-managed learning individual reveals intense awareness of responsibilities by
making my learning more meaningful and monitoring them. I had started viewing my difficulties
as challenges and enjoy learning, and has also developed skills because of which my creativity
and flexibility of working has been hiked up.
Increase efficiency

TASK 3
3.1 Process and Activities required to implement development plan
REQUIRED ACTIVITIES
Planning:
The managers/individual must plan all the resources required for the implementation of
plan. For me this will be possible to find out suitable software packages and meeting with my
line manager to discuss with him all my plans and gaining approval (Haldane and Greene, 2015).
For instance, the assistant Manager of Travelodge hotel predefines the time for tutorials and
smart learning procedures without hurdling rest of the employees.
Developing:
A proper standardised and feasible plan should be develop for effective outcomes. The
plan must be developed further with fixed deadlines to manage the time constraints. For instance,
manager must consults with other experienced employees of Travelodge to develop successful
plan with proper deadlines.
Monitoring:
The manager of the hotel must track the proper functioning of plan with all the including
equipment and aids. The manager of Travelodge hotel monitors ongoing functions and results of
the development plan by assessing further requirements.
Recording:
They must record minute details of progress received from the plan for proper evaluation.
For example, manager record the improvements and feedbacks received by employees related to
the development plan for further measurement.
